Charity and Philanthropy in Nineteenth-Century Britain

About The Book

<p>From newsletters and magazines to bazaars and dinners to festivals and concerts charities and philanthropic enterprises competed among one another to obtain financial support for their causes justify their expenditures and to borrow a phrase from a recent historical study monetize compassion. Richly illustrated this volume documents the business of charity and philanthropy.</p>
